Lead Auditor (TPECS – Internal Auditing included) $1,6. Book Now j. Query(document). The course builds upon the knowledge gained from “3 day Internal Auditor” course and augments the understanding and intent of guidelines of the ISO 1. Standard related to leading audit teams.
It explains the roles, responsibilities, functions and accountabilities of a lead auditor – from audit initiation stage through the audit follow- up stage – with the use of real life case studies applicable to various business and industry sectors. The auditing approach can be applied for leading internal audits, supplier audits, customer- initiated audits and accreditation/certification audits. This course covers competencies QM (2 day quality management requirements), AU (1 day auditing) and TL (1 day Team Lead), which can be taken consecutively or simultaneously. Learning Objectives.
